Integrated multimedia documentation

All medical multimedia data is integrated

Medical image data from radiology was the first data to be organized systematically and collected, reported and archived together with other medical data from the patient. Many other "imaging modalities" have been added throughout the years, starting from cardiac cath films to endoscopic videos, microscope images and macroscopic photographs from pathology to digital camera photographs from care documentation. Biosignals such as ECGs can be processed, visualized and archived in the CHILI PACS, as well as other documents in various formats.
The CHILI PACS enables an integrated visualization and storage in the overall context of a treatment case.

CHILI Web is a software solution for image distribution and teleradiology based on the well-tried CHILI PACS architecture which is capable of being extended. The system is IHE-compliant and can smoothly be integrated into the clinical workflow. The CHILI web server receives images from the imaging modalities or from a PACS via DICOM and saves them in a relational database system. The web server may be used as an interface to the existing PACS and can make PACS images available to web users.

International standard interfaces optimize integration with other information systems such as e.g. HIS, RIS or office computer systems. The most important standards are DICOM, HL7 and the rules of the "Integrating the Healthcare Enterprise" IHE initiative.
